Corn Pudding the Easy Way

This corn pudding is so easy there's no way you can mess it up. It is almost like a cornbread but more moist and with more flavor.

    Ingredients

    • 1 (15.5 ounce) can whole corn, drained
    • 1 (15 ounce) can cream style corn
    • 1/4 cup butter, melted
    • 1 (8.5 ounce) corn muffin mix
    • 1 cup sour cream
    • 3  eggs

    Directions

    1. 1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
    2. 2Add the corn, creamed corn, butter, muffin, mix, and sour cream to a bowl and mix well.
    3. 3Add the eggs and mix together.
    4. 4Pour into a 11x17 pan that has been sprayed with cookiing spray.
    5. 5Bake for 35-40 minutes or until top is lightly browned.
    6. 6Serve with butter and honey if desired.
    7. 7Spicy Variation: If you want to add a little spice to this dish add a 4 ounce can of diced green chilies.
